1. Overview of the University of Messina
Founded in 1548, the University of Messina is located in the beautiful city of Messina, Sicily. The university combines rich historical roots with modern teaching techniques, research activities, and international collaborations. Over the years, it has become a preferred destination for international students because of its academic diversity, affordability, and supportive environment.
The university is especially strong in:
- Medicine and Health Sciences
- Engineering
- Economics
- Law
- Humanities
- Marine and Environmental Sciences
It offers programs taught in English as well, making it easier for students from different countries to adapt and succeed.

4. Admission Requirements for International Students
Admission depends on your country, academic background, and the program you choose. Below are the general entry requirements:
Bachelor’s Programs
- High school certificate equivalent to 12 years of schooling
- Transcript of grades
- English proficiency (IELTS/TOEFL) for English-taught courses
- Pre-enrollment application through Universitaly
Master’s Programs
-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field
- Statement of purpose
- CV or résumé
- Proof of English language skills
- Program-specific requirements (e.g., portfolio for design fields)
PhD Programs
- Master’s degree
- Research proposal
- Academic references
- Interview with faculty
Applicants must also complete the Italian pre-enrollment process and apply within deadlines to secure their spot for the upcoming academic year.
5. Tuition Fees at the University of Messina
One of the major advantages of studying at the University of Messina is the affordability of tuition fees.
EU and Non-EU Students (Average Annual Fees):
- Typically €300 – €2,000 per year
- Exact fee depends on family income, nationality, and chosen program
Italy’s fee structure makes quality education much more accessible than universities in many other countries.
6. Scholarships and Financial Aid
International students can apply for several scholarship options that help reduce costs:
- DSU Regional Scholarships: These cover tuition fees, accommodation, meals, and study materials for eligible students based on income.
- Merit-Based Scholarships: Awarded to high-performing students applying for master’s or bachelor’s degrees.
- University Fee Waivers: Some departments offer reduced fees for students with outstanding academic backgrounds.
Applying early increases the chances of receiving scholarships, especially for competitive programs.
7. Living in Messina: Student Experience
Messina offers a student-friendly environment with a relaxed lifestyle, beautiful landscapes, and affordable living. Costs are significantly lower compared to cities like Milan or Rome.
Average Monthly Living Cost:
- Accommodation: €180 – €350
- Food: €120 – €200
- Transport: €20 – €30
- Miscellaneous expenses: €80 – €150
The calm seaside city life gives students a perfect balance between academic focus and social enjoyment. It’s ideal for those who prefer peaceful surroundings over busy metropolitan areas.
